Webthe traits you are tracing. You will need a key on each pedigree chart. Use the letters below to indicate a particular allele (upper case letters for the dominant allele and lower case letters for the recessive allele). For example, for tongue rolling, use the letter “R” for family members who can roll their tongue and “r” for family WebHere we have two people who can roll their tongues but are both heterozygous. This means their gametes could get either form of the gene. So, the little table above helps us work out what proportion of genotypes and phenotypes we would expect in their children.

Trait Ris the Mendelian trait in humans for tongue rolling. The allele for the ability to roll the tongue (R) is dominant over the allele (r) for the inability to roll the tongue. WebPedigrees. Ability to roll a person’s tongue in a U shape is an autosomal, not sex-linked trait. On the pedigree above, individuals who cannot roll their tongue are shaded. Being able to roll the tongue is dominant to being unable (R- able, r – unable).
